Default The theme of the paragraph?

Hello Everyone,

The following paragraph is taken from one more step back to where we started. ( The whole article is at the following link: One small step back to where we started - Business Exchange). I have several questions about the paragraph.

1. What is the meaning of the sentence--Home is never far from our thoughts, though?

2. What do you think is the theme of the paragraph?

3.Why do the author apply " holiday example" in the paragraph? It seems to me that there is little connection between the " holiday example" and the theme ? I also find little conncetion for the recession sentence?

4. Does the home here refer to earth?

Certainly, Dave Scott, of Apollo 15, thought so. Standing on the Moon, he voiced his thoughts to Houston: “I realise there’s a fundamental truth to our nature: man must explore.” Home is never far from our thoughts, though. How many times have you looked forward for months to a holiday, only to find that on day three you’re already dreaming of your own bed? But when you return, the process starts all over again. This idea of life as a perpetual cycle seems particularly comforting in a recession. Even though we’ve overreached (and overborrowed), and been reminded of some home truths, we know that one day we’ll reach out once more.
